e39cfa56c1 fix: stop halving the WarriorCPU.dll thread pool for phantom concurrency
TargetCPULoad=max was only ever getting ~half the cores (e.g. 6 of 12)
even outside HYBRID mode, because every CNet (including the live net's
own EMA shadow net, which every signal has) counted as a "peer" that
divided the requested CPU budget.

That division was solving a problem that can't actually happen: MQL5
gives one chart's EA a single execution thread, and every WarriorCPU.dll
entry point blocks that thread until its own ParallelFor() completes,
so only one CNet's worker pool is ever actively computing regardless of
how many are alive (live, shadow, or - under HYBRID - PAI/CONV/LSTM's
own pairs). The idle ones sit blocked on a condvar at ~0% CPU. Dividing
the budget across "peers" that never contend just capped whichever pool
happened to be running at a fraction of the cores actually available.

Removes the now-pointless g_netPeerCount/EffectiveCpuLoadPercent()/
PeerNetworkCount() machinery entirely; SetCpuLoadPercent() now just
takes TargetCPULoad directly.

eee45526a5 fix: remove redundant Expert.Deinit() in OnInit(); correct ADZigZag buffers
- Remove manual Expert.Deinit() calls from all failure branches in OnInit() because MQL5 automatically calls OnDeinit(REASON_INITFAILED) when returning non-INIT_SUCCEEDED, preventing double deinitialization and invalid pointer access in OnDeinit().
- Change ADZigZag buffer count from 1 to 3 to match the indicator's #property indicator_buffers (3 buffers), accounting for internal INDICATOR_CALCULATIONS buffers, consistent with other AD Wyckoff indicators.

068495b3d7 fix: clean up EA init/deinit lifecycle and close a DirectML mutex-poisoning hang
Warrior_EA.mq5: clear Comment() and destroy the control panel before
Expert.Deinit()'s object-purge cascade runs out from under it; stop
re-registering the same signal filters on every DB retry (was causing a
double-delete of the same pointer on shutdown).

DirectML/WarriorCPU.cpp: bound the worker-thread join in ThreadPool::Stop()
instead of blocking forever - CPU_Shutdown() held g_mutex across an unbounded
join, so a watchdog-killed calling thread could leave it locked forever,
poisoning every future call into the DLL (matches reports of the EA getting
stuck on "initializing" after being removed and re-added to a chart).

8a1fb8b43a fix: remove native compute DLL embedding and extraction due to MQL5 restriction
MQL5 refuses to compile `#resource` directives pointing to PE executables ("unsupported resource type ... executable file prohibited"). This commit removes the `#resource` lines and the `ExtractComputeDlls()` function from `AI/Network.mqh`, and updates comments in `Warrior_EA.mq5` to explain that the DLLs must be manually placed in `MQL5\Libraries\`. The call to `ExtractComputeDlls()` in `OnInit()` is also removed.
